Increase in Cavities
Did you know that decay or cavities in preschool children in on the rise? The American Academy of Pediatric Dentistry as well as the American Academy of Pediatrics recommends that a child first visit a dentist by one year old or approximately 6 months after the first tooth comes in. Following these recommendations helps detect early signs of dental disease and aids in the prevention of potentially painful, expensive and invasive dental problems.
